Need to return Kindle

My Kindle, purchased in August 2011, a few days ago developed a screen that's totally unreadable. So I need to return it for a replacement. It was purchased with an extended warranty, but I can't seem to find the warranty papers. I also have not been able to find a link on the internet that will assist me in returning it.

Can anyone offer assistance?

I was in a car reading a book on the Kindle (not driving of course!!) and put it down on the seat, after closing the cover, when we stopped for coffee. When we got back on the road and after a few miles I picked up the Kindle and I noticed that part of the screen (top) looked like a prior page was "burned" into the display. It's even there when the book is off.

Since then, it has gotten bigger to the point that 90% of the screen is unuseable.

Any assistance in contacting Kindle would be greatly appreciated. Thanks.

Are you in the US?

Over on the right where it says "Contact Us"
http://www.amazon.com/gp/help/custom...deId=200127470

Call them first or click the "Call Me" button. They usually call you within 5 minutes. As for the Warranty it depends where you purchased it from. If it is from Amazon they will have it on file. It if is from Square Trade, then you can get the info from their website. If it is from somebody else (like Best Buy etc) then you probably need to find the papers.

Also remember that credit cards usually have extended warranty. For instance, I think American Express comes with 90 days accidental damage. If nothing else works out and you purchased with a cc, you might check into that.
